import sys
import os
sys.path.insert(0, os.path.dirname(os.path.dirname(os.path.abspath(__file__))))
import legrandchien as lgc
import matplotlib.pyplot as plt
import matplotlib.animation as animation
import numpy as np
g = lgc.Const(-10)
m1 = lgc.Const(1)
m2 = lgc.Const(1)
r1 = lgc.Const(1)
r2 = lgc.Const(1)
theta1 = lgc.Var()
theta2 = lgc.Var()
x1 = r1 * lgc.cos(theta1)
y1 = r1 * lgc.sin(theta1)
x2 = x1 + r2 * lgc.cos(theta2)
y2 = y1 + r2 * lgc.sin(theta2)
T = 0.5 * m1 * (x1.diff()**2 + y1.diff()**2)
T += 0.5 * m2 * (x2.diff()**2 + y2.diff()**2)
V = m1 * g * x1
V += m2 * g * x2
L = T - V
init = {
theta1 : [-3 * np.pi/4, 0], # theta1, theta1.diff()
theta2 : [-np.pi/2, 0], # theta2, theta2.diff()
}
dt = 0.01
data = L.solve(init, 10, dt, True)
